Since 120 … WebReference angle° = angle Terminal side is in the second quadrant When the terminal side is in the second quadrant (angles from 90° to 180° or from π/2 to π), our reference angle is 180° minus our given angle. So, you can use this formula. Reference angle° = 180 - angle For example: The reference angle of 125 is 180 - 125 = 55°.
